Definition

  1. 1
    uneben, oftmals durch kleine, hochstehende Hautablösungen gekennzeichnet
  2. 2
    mit Schuppen bedeckt

Recorded use

Wiktionary examples

These source excerpts show how schuppig appears in context. They illustrate usage; the definition above remains the entry’s reference meaning.

  1. „Das Gesicht ist rot und schuppig und zeigt dicke Lidfalten.“
  2. „Wenn also der Körper zu wenig Selen zur Verfügung hat, dann kann es dazu kommen, dass er beispielsweise eine schuppige Haut hat, keine Kinder kriegen kann, nicht groß und kräftig heranwächst, sich leichter eine Erkältung einfängt oder auch dass er schneller herzkrank wird.“
